    PongSats are high-altitude "near-space" missions that hold a probe or other project that can fit inside a ping-pong (table tennis) ball.The launch program is run by a volunteer organization, JP Aerospace (which also provided balloon launch services for the Space Chair.)

    Slam pong is a fast-moving variant of beer pong that retains some of the rules of table tennis and includes others from volleyball. The "slam" in slam pong refers to the action of slamming a table tennis ball with a paddle into a plastic cup of beer placed on the table, the fundamental way of scoring points in the game.

    Pan Pong (also Panpon, Pan-Pon or Pang-Pong) is a hybrid of tennis and ping pong. The name comes from the sound when the ball is being hit from one side to the next, pan - pon - pan - pon and is played on asphalt with racquets made of wood, a soft tennis ball and a net in form a wooden plank.     Beer pong, also known as Beirut, is a drinking game in which players throw a ping pong ball across a table with the intent of landing the ball in a cup of beer on the other end. The game typically consists of opposing teams of two or more players per side with 6 or 10 cups set up in a triangle formation on each side. [1]
